๐ก๐ถ๐ป๐ฎ ๐๐ฎ๐๐ถ๐ฒ๐, a British-Canadian artist and choreographer, examines how early image-making technologies, originally invented for scientific purposes, came to be adopted as tools for storytelling, and traces how these storytelling logics have seeped into courtrooms and other high-stakes environments. Images can synchronise with reality so convincingly that we treat them as faithful reflections of events, yet techniques like slow motion can subtly distort what we see โ implying, for example, that a person had more time to act than they actually did, a distortion that can influence judgments of guilt or innocence.

๐ Over the past year, artist Nina Davies (@influential_bro ) has worked with Eve, Luke, and Mel โ three young people from the Liverpool City Region who access support from The Clatterbridge Cancer Centre NHS Foundation Trust โ to produce a new artwork titled MEET ME IN THE DIGITAL TWIN. Blurring the lines between fact and fiction, they created a podcast and film that unfolds like a sci-fi documentary, transforming the gallery into an extension of their immersive future world.

Western Front is pleased to present a performance by Nina Davies in the form of an open rehearsal by the fictional Image Syncers. The performance extends Daviesโ exhibition, which centres on a video narrated through an episode of an invented podcast ๐๐ฉ๐ข๐ตโ๐ด ๐๐ช๐ป๐ป๐ญ๐ช๐ฏโ. In the episode, investigative journalist Teagan Carroll recounts her first encounter with an Image Syncer community at the Trio Comms Hall; a moment the live performance restages.
The performance begins with a Twitch-style livestream, where a workplace vlogger from Wifi Vision hosts a wagerโโbot or not.โ The game unravels when the movement data being discussed is revealed to belong to the Image Syncers themselves, and the caller is exposed as a fully autonomous AI.
This moment becomes a long-awaited point of contact, initiating an Image Synching sรฉance and the start of a rehearsal. Guests may enter the spaceโcamouflaged in provided ceremonial garmentsโor observe from adjacent rooms, witnessing the performance through ring lights and phones that echo the dancersโ networked connection to AI systems.
The work is performed by Torien Cafferata, Kevyn Hu, Rebecca Margolick, and Simran Sachar.

At the centre of Nina Davies' upcoming exhibition ๐๐ฎ๐ข๐จ๐ฆ ๐๐บ๐ฏ๐ค๐ฆ๐ณ๐ด, is a 12-minute video framed as an episode of the fictional podcast ๐๐ฉ๐ข๐ตโ๐ด ๐๐ช๐ป๐ป๐ญ๐ช๐ฏโ.
Host Bryce Snyder interviews journalist Teagan Carroll about her exposรฉ on a break-in at the Trutch Seed Bank. As Carroll reveals, the group responsibleโknown as Plot Corpsโphysically reproduced AI-generated imagery to evade detection.
The conversation unfolds into reflections on โperception-collapse,โ โimage syncing,โ and the evolving relationships between language, images, and bodies, in a world shaped by synthetic media.
